Canonicalov zaposlenik predstavio je miracle-wm, kompozitni upravitelj temeljen na Waylandu i Miru

Matthew Kosarek iz Canonicala predstavio je prvo izdanje novog kompozitnog upravitelja miracle-wm koji se temelji na Wayland protokolu i komponentama za izgradnju Mir kompozitnih upravitelja. Miracle-wm podržava popločavanje prozora u stilu i3 upravitelja prozora, složenog upravitelja Hyprland i korisničkog okruženja Sway. Kôd projekta je napisan u C++ i distribuiran pod GPLv3 licencom. Gotovi sklopovi generiraju se u snap formatu.

Među funkcionalnostima ponuđenim u prvom izdanju miracle-wm-a, spominjemo upravljanje prozorima s pločicama s mogućnošću ostavljanja stilskih razmaka između prozora, korištenje virtualnih radnih površina, podršku za rezerviranje područja zaslona za postavljanje panela, mogućnost proširenja prozora na preko cijelog zaslona, ​​podrška za više izlaza), navigacija i upravljanje pomoću tipkovnice. Waybar se može koristiti kao panel. Konfiguracija se vrši putem konfiguracijske datoteke.

Canonicalov zaposlenik predstavio je miracle-wm, kompozitni upravitelj temeljen na Waylandu i Miru

Krajnji cilj projekta je stvoriti kompozitni poslužitelj koji koristi popločane prozore, ali je funkcionalniji i elegantniji od projekata kao što je Swayfx. Očekuje se da će miracle-wm biti koristan za one korisnike koji preferiraju vizualne efekte i svjetliju grafiku s glatkim prijelazima i bojama. Prvo izdanje pozicionirano je kao verzija za pregled. Sljedeća dva izdanja također će imati ovaj status, nakon čega će se formirati prvo stabilno izdanje. Da biste instalirali miracle-wm, možete koristiti naredbu “sudo snap install miracle-wm —classic”.

Sljedeća verzija planira dodati podršku za plutajuće prozore koji se preklapaju, mijenjanje postavki bez ponovnog pokretanja, opcije za prilagodbu zaslona, ​​mogućnost prikvačivanja na određeno mjesto na radnoj površini, IPC I3 podršku, isticanje aktivnih prozora. Zatim će započeti pripreme za prvo izdanje, koje će implementirati podršku za efekte animacije, raspored složenih prozora, način pregleda za navigaciju kroz prozore i radne površine te grafičko sučelje za konfiguraciju.

Izvor: opennet.ru

Dodajte komentar